Housing stock — Big handmade clay tile and natural slate roofs with elaborate dormer, valley and turret detailing — bespoke lead work is 40%+ of what we do here.
Local roofing challenge — Chorleywood Common is a SSSI so scaffold, welfare and material storage on any property backing the Common is restricted — we route deliveries via Rickmansworth Road rather than Common-side lanes.
On the ground — WD3 Chorleywood detached homes around Shire Lane commonly have four-pitch hipped tile roofs with lead-rolled bay tops — we replace lead-look flashband on bay tops with proper bossed code 5 lead as the standard remedial spec.
Microclimate — The wooded plots around the Common shed leaves heavily into hopper heads and box gutters — annual gutter and hopper clear is the single most cost-effective preventative on WD3 properties.
Site access — Long private drives across the Estate need trackway protection — we lay heavy-duty aluminium plate on any gravel drive taking scaffold lorry weight.
